Sakko i Vantsetti ( Ukrainian: Са́кко і Ванце́тті; Russian: Са́кко и Ванце́тти) transl. Sacco and Vanzetti is a village in Bakhmut Raion ( district) in Donetsk Oblast, eastern Ukraine. It is part of Soledar urban hromada, one of the hromadas of Ukraine. [1]
Sakko i Vantsetti was originally created as a commune in the Soviet Union in 1923–1924. It was closely connected to nearby Vasiukivka. [2] It was named after the Italian anarchists Nicola Sacco and Bartolomeo Vanzetti, who were controversially convicted in 1921 of murdering a paymaster and a security guard at a shoe factory in the United States, executed in 1927 and rehabilitated in 1977 by Massachusetts Governor Michael Dukakis. [3] Soviet propaganda celebrated Sacco and Vanzetti as unjustly accused proletarians and revolutionaries. [4]
Amid the Russian invasion of Ukraine, on February 1, 2023, Yevgeny Prigozhin claimed his Wagner Group paramilitary fighters had captured Sakko i Vantsetti, posting a photograph purporting to show four of his soldiers posing in front of what they called "the only surviving house" in the village. [4] By the middle of May 2023, Russian forces were claimed to have retreated from the village following local Ukrainian counterattacks. [5]
The 1989 Census in the Ukrainian SSR of the Soviet Union recorded a total population of 19 in Sakko i Vantsetti, 12 men and 7 women. [6] The population declined by the time of the first independent Ukrainian Census of 2001, which recorded 3 inhabitants in the village. [7]
